4 month old female ADOPTED!

This precious girl is Thelma, who along with her sister Louise, was pulled out of a kill shelter. Although they are not Goldens, our volunteer was unable to leave these sweet girls to face a certain death at the shelter. Unfortunately, that's an all too grim reality for the millions of pets taken to shelters every year. Another reality is that shelter animals are often exposed to a variety of diseases; and as you can guess, these girls became ill a few days after leaving the shelter. Fortunately, they recovered quickly and are now healthy and ready to go to a new home. 
Luckily, there will be a happy ending for these darling girls (and the lucky family that adopts one or both of them). They are as cute and cuddly as can be, and are full of energy and fun. They are definitely Lab mixes and will be big girls when they grow up. As Honorary Goldens, they'll make a wonderful addition to the home(s) that is willing to take the time to teach them to be valuable and well-mannered canine family members.
